15 Commits (256e3adc1d9508423aab8fcfb13745c9f85ff948)

Author SHA1 Message Date
  Matt Jankowski a8e1afc30a Simplify render in controllers (#2144) 7 years ago
  Eugen b89f007862 Make public timelines API not require user context/app credentials (#1291) 7 years ago
  Eugen Rochko e8875c6046 Import feature for following/blocking lists (addresses #62, #177, #201, #454) 7 years ago
  Eugen Rochko 3e9d794ea5 Add tuning documentation, add <content> tags back to most salmons, 7 years ago
  Eugen Rochko 347a153b3d Add API modifiers to limit returned toots from public/hashtag timelines 7 years ago
  Eugen Rochko d9ca46b464 Cleaning up format of broadcast real-time messages, removing 7 years ago
  Eugen Rochko 1f5792c834 API now respects ?limit param as long as it's within 2x default limit 7 years ago
  Eugen Rochko 1d0321fc45 Fix pt translations, improve pre-cache queries, removing will_paginate 7 years ago
  Eugen Rochko 7e90772c92 Unify collection caching code 7 years ago
  Eugen Rochko 8a3745a4df Remove stale entries from cache results 7 years ago
  Eugen Rochko cf912e01fd Implement includes caching for timelines APIs 7 years ago
  Eugen Rochko 5c78547198 More query optimizations 7 years ago
  Eugen Rochko fdc17bea58 Fix rubocop issues, introduce usage of frozen literal to improve performance 7 years ago
  Eugen Rochko b13e7dda1f API pagination for all collections using Link header 7 years ago
  Eugen Rochko 9aecc0f48a Move timelines API from statuses to its own controller, add a check for 7 years ago